9 Ground Cover Plants That Will Redefine Your UK Garden Style

Transforming your garden into a lush oasis can be a rewarding endeavor. One of the simplest ways to achieve this is through the strategic use of ground cover plants. Not only do they add visual appeal, but they also serve practical purposes such as weed suppression and soil erosion control. Explore below the finest selection of ground cover plants that thrive in the UK's unique climate.

1. Creeping Thyme (Thymus serpyllum)

  • Drought-tolerant and ideal for areas with ample sunlight.
  • Produces fragrant, tiny pink or purple flowers in the summer months.
  • Offers an edible component; perfect for herb gardens!

Creeping Thyme is a versatile choice for gardeners seeking both beauty and utility. Its thick, mat-like growth efficiently covers ground without smothering nearby plants. As it blooms, you can enjoy its pleasant fragrance that attracts bees and other pollinators.

2. Ajuga Reptans (Bugleweed)

  • Known for its vibrant blue flowers and rich, dark foliage.
  • Thrives in partial sun and densely shaded areas.
  • Fast-growing and tolerant of various soil types.

Ajuga Reptans is an eye-catching ground cover plant. Its lush foliage and beautiful blue blooms make it a popular choice for woodland gardens. Consider using it in areas where you need fast coverage.

3. Geranium Macrorrhizum (Bigroot Geranium)

  • Extremely drought-resistant once established.
  • Offers violet-pink blooms and aromatic foliage.
  • Effective in full sun to part shade.

Often lauded for its hardiness, Geranium Macrorrhizum requires minimal maintenance and effortlessly covers large areas. It not only adds color and fragrance but also provides a functional ground cover that deters weeds and retains soil moisture.

4. Pachysandra Terminalis (Japanese Spurge)

  • Perfect for dense shade areas.
  • Evergreen cover with glossy leaves.
  • Easily suppresses weed growth.

Japanese Spurge remains a favorite for those who value a lush, green landscape year-round. This is an ideal choice for areas under large trees or in largely shaded spaces. Its glossy, dark green leaves are complemented by small white flowers in spring.

5. Vinca Minor (Lesser Periwinkle)

  • Low-maintenance with periwinkle blue flowers.
  • Flourishes in full sun or shade.
  • Perfect for controlling soil erosion on slopes.

Lesser Periwinkle is prized for its robust nature and charming blue flowers. Ideal for any garden area, it rapidly forms a dense mat that remains attractive throughout the year.

6. Heuchera (Coral Bells)

  • Stunning foliage in a range of colors, from burgundy to lime green.
  • Attractive flower spikes in late spring.
  • Grows well in partial shade environments.

Coral Bells not only provide ground cover but also add vivid color accents to the garden. These plants, known for their stunning foliage, are an excellent addition to any aesthetic-driven landscape design.

7. Sagina Subulata (Irish Moss)

  • Forms a soft, vivid green cushion.
  • Produces tiny white flowers reminiscent of stars.
  • Ideal for rock gardens and pathways.

Irish Moss acts as a living carpet, offering a vibrant green backdrop against which other plants can shine. Its delicate white flowers create an aesthetic appeal that is both subtle and alluring.

8. Waldsteinia Ternata (Barren Strawberry)

  • Evergreen leaves with bright yellow flowers.
  • Thrives in various light conditions, from full sun to full shade.
  • Excellent for difficult soil types.

Despite its name, Barren Strawberry brings life and color to any garden space with its cheery yellow blooms. It's especially effective in filling in spaces where turf grass struggles to grow.

9. Lamium Galeobdolon (Yellow Archangel)

  • Characterized by boldly variegated foliage and yellow flowers.
  • Prefers shady, moist environments.
  • Low-maintenance with rapid growth.

Yellow Archangel is revered for its ability to brighten shady areas with its distinctive silver and green leaves. It's an excellent choice for underplanting in woodland gardens or for brightening dimly lit corners.
